MSD is a leading biopharmaceutical company known as Merck & Co. , Inc. in the United States, Canada, and Puerto Rico, and as MSD globally. The company focuses on scientific innovation to deliver medicines and vaccines for various health challenges, including oncology, vaccines, infectious diseases, and cardio-metabolic diseases. MSD operates multiple divisions, including Human Health, Animal Health, and Research & Development. With approximately 75,000 employees worldwide and a significant investment in research and development, MSD is committed to improving global health through its scientific advancements. • Develop professional relationships with national and regional scientific leaders • Conduct peer-to-peer scientific discussions and maintain a reliable medical presence • Support Company-Sponsored Trials by explaining scientific foundations and goals, supporting enrollment and retention, and addressing investigator questions • Initiate discussions with potential investigators to assess interest and qualifications for compounds or trials • Recommend potential study sites to Global Clinical Trial Operations and Clinical Research • Address investigator requests regarding participation in Research and Development studies • Address scientific questions from scientific leaders • Share company areas of interest and discuss study concepts to assess scientific merit and strategic alignment • Provide internal guidelines and technical or scientific advice to potential investigators submitting research proposals • Maintain current knowledge through education and training • Direct inquiries outside RMSD responsibilities to appropriate company resources • Identify potential investigators for phase II-IV clinical development programs • Provide high-level information about the Investigator Study Program process • Serve as a role model for field medical team members, including onboarding and therapeutic training • Attend scientific and medical meetings
• Credentialed with a PhD, Pharm.D, MD, or DNP • Clinical patient care or deep research experience in assigned therapeutic areas beyond the terminal degree program • Minimum of 3 years' experience and proven therapeutic competence in oncology • Capable of conducting doctoral-level discussions with key external stakeholders • Strong focus on scientific education and dialogue • Business and market knowledge, including quality management • Excellent interpersonal, communication, and networking skills • Thorough understanding of United States FDA, OIG, HIPAA, and other relevant ethical guidelines, laws, and regulations • Ability to organize, prioritize, and work effectively in a constantly changing environment • Strong working knowledge of Microsoft Office Suite (Word, PowerPoint, Excel, Access) • Must reside within the greater Los Angeles territory • Ability to travel up to 50% within the territory • No visa sponsorship provided
